Baseball Preview: Jackson Prep Patriots vs. Hartfield Academy Hawks
Jackson Prep is 10-0 against Hartfield Academy since April of 2022,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Thursday. The Jackson Prep Patriots will be playing at home against the Hartfield Academy Hawks at 6:30 p.m. Jackson Prep is coming into the game hot, having won their last 12 games.
Jackson Prep put the finishing touches on their 16th blowout victory of the season on Tuesday. They never let Hartfield Academy onto the board and left with a 9-0 victory.
Not much got past Konnor Griffin, who gave up just two hits and racked up eight Ks to keep Hartfield Academy off the board. Griffin has been consistent recently: he hasn't pitched less than five innings in three consecutive pitching appearances.
At the plate, the team relied heavily on Kevin Roberts, who got on base in three of his four plate appearances with a home run and three runs. Tre' Bryant was another key contributor, scoring a run while going 2-for-3.
Jackson Prep has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won 19 of their last 20 matches, which provided a nice bump to their 27-2 record this season. As for Hartfield Academy, their loss ended a five-game streak of away wins and brought them to 22-4.
